Taxonomic Classification

Rank Chinese Mole Shrew Simon s Spiny-rat
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class same Mammalia (Mammals)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Soricomorpha (Soricomorpha)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Soricidae Echimyidae
Genus Anourosorex Proechimys
Species Anourosorex squamipes Proechimys simonsi

Evolutionary Relationship

Chinese Mole Shrew and Simon s Spiny-rat share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
